    I would say that no seller is 100%, always do your homework and double check on forums if you can and get opinions, that way you will stand a less chance of getting stung!

    Also remember as the old saying goes " if it looks to good to be true it usually will be " items that are for sale from a dealer at very cheap prices will nearly always be fakes

    That said just because the price is right doesn't mean that the item is so always check here for opinions first until you build up your own experience,
